摘要
该红外光通信系统以STC12C5A60S2单片机作为控制核心,进行信息的采集和处理,利用放大电路以及内置A/D转换芯片实现语音信号的输入,经过红外编码将信号编码调制到465K红外载波上,然后经红外发射电路发射出去,在接收指令时通过红外接收管接受红外信号,经选频放大电路和滤波电路完成解调,通过解码还原数据,同时利用D/A转换和音频放大线路完成语音信号的还原,,硬件部分包括红外发射模块与红外接收模块,其中红外发射模块主要实现的功能是语音信号输入、红外信号编码和红外发射,语音输入模块与红外发射电路组成,红外接收模块主要实现的功能是红外信号接为收、液晶显示温度,由红外接收电路、,把系统划分成发射部分与接收部分,其中发射部分主要包括语音A/D转换程序和红外发射程序,接收部分主要包括红外接收子程序、液晶显示子程序和语音D/,本系统基本实现了单片机红外光通信联络的功能.
关键词:红外通信,调制解调,温度传感,语音传输,A/D、D/A转换
